Обработка ручного одностороннего переноса документов из УТ 10.2 в БП 2.0 через Com-соединение без использования правил обмена

27.03.13

Интеграция - Перенос данных 1C

Обработка переносит документы вида: "Реализация товаров и услуг", "Возврат товаров от покупателя", "Счет-фактура выданный", "Счет-фактура полученный", "Поступление товаров и услуг", "Возврат товаров поставщику", "Платежное поручение входящее", "Платежное поручение исходящее", "Приходный кассовый ордер", "Расходный кассовый ордер" за указанный период из УТ в БП, попутно "тащит", зависимые справочники. Синхронизация объектов может производиться по внутреннему идентификатору (возможно по коду, Наименованию, или любому другому реквизиту шапки), соответствие объектов сохраняется в стандартном регистре сведений базы данных БП 2.0 "СоответствиеОбъектовДляОбмена". Список документов может быть легко дополнен другими видами документов. Умеет отдельно переносить справочники. Имеет гибкие настройки.

Файлы

ВНИМАНИЕ: Файлы из Базы знаний - это исходный код разработки. Это примеры решения задач, шаблоны, заготовки, "строительные материалы" для учетной системы. Файлы ориентированы на специалистов 1С, которые могут разобраться в коде и оптимизировать программу для запуска в базе данных. Гарантии работоспособности нет. Возврата нет. Технической поддержки нет.

Наименование Скачано Купить файл
ПереносДокументовИзУТ102ВБП20
.epf 47,70Kb
226 2 500 руб. Купить

Подписка PRO — скачивайте любые файлы со скидкой до 85% из Базы знаний

Оформите подписку на компанию для решения рабочих задач

Оформить подписку и скачать решение со скидкой

Обработка запускается на стороне БП2.0 и подключается к УТ, и в общих словах действует так:

В базе-источнике отбираются какие-либо документы в соответствии с настроенными критериями отбора, эти документы, конечно же ссылаются на значения других документов и справочников, которые в свою очередь также ссылаются на другие объекты и т.д. Вся эта иерархическая структура рекурсивно переносится в приёмник, но отправной точкой обычно является документ.

 Настройка обработки:

Настройка

Здесь настраиваются "Параметры подключения к УБ" (имеется ввиду база УТ),

"Параметры загрузки в приёмник", по типу(виду) объектов, назначения колонок настройки:

Тип, Вид - понятно.

Не Искать по ИД - при загрузке не производить предварительный поиск объекта по идентификатору через регистр сведений "СоответствиеОбъектовДляОбмена"

Добавлять, если не существует- понятно,

Переписывать, если существует - понятно,

Значение по умолчанию - использовать данное значение реквизита указанного типа, если оно не загружено и не найдено в базе приёмнике

Использовать значение по умолчанию даже если объект существует - понятно,

Поиск По - если не найден по идентификатору, то искать по данным полям (содержит строку, например "ИНН,КПП,ЭтоГруппа,")

Поиск По1 - Если не найден по ИД, и по ПоискПо, то искать по данным полям

Доп. Параметр - пока используется только в Реализации товаров и услуг, и позволяет настраивать поведение при загрузке.

"Параметры загрузки из источника" - список организаций, по которым осуществляется перенос.


Собственно перенос документов:

Док

Здесь нужно установить период и отобрать нужные виды документов (список легко расширить, но для этого уже потребуется программирование), и нажать на "Прочитать заголовки": произойдет подключение к базе источнику и основная таблица вкладки заполнится списком документов, если будет обнаружено, что документ уже грузился или существует (по настройке синхронизации), то эта информация так же отобразится в окне.

Далее нужно отметить те документы, которые хочется загрузить, и нажать "Перенос данных": документы перенесутся в приёмник (процесс переноса можно прервать). Внизу, полосой прогресса отображается процент загруженных документов.


Аналогично осуществляется перенос элементов справочников:

Спр

Выбираем Вид справочника, нажимаем "Прочитать заголовки", отмечаем нужные, и нажимаем "Перенос данных"

Обработка в общем-то узконаправленная и заточена на небольшое количество документов и справочников, но этот список легко дополнить, также легко изменить поведение при синхронизации и загрузке. Обработка была сделана как замена для автоматического обмена по правилам обмена.

По сравнению с автоматическим обменом имеет ряд преимуществ:

- полный контроль над загружаемыми объектами

- рекурсивная загрузка зависимых объектов

- наглядность исполнения обмена

- наглядность и гибкость настроек загрузки и синхронизации

- простота программирования и отладки при самостоятельной доработке.

Ну и недостатки, куда же без них Smile:

- требуется участие пользователя, для осуществления обмена

- нет возможности использования правил регистрации изменения объектов

Вступайте в нашу телеграмм-группу Инфостарт

См. также

Перенос данных 1C Программист 1С:Предприятие 8 1С:Управление производственным предприятием 1С:ERP Управление предприятием 2 1С:Управление торговлей 11 1С:Комплексная автоматизация 2.х Россия Платные (руб)

Перенос документов, начальных остатков и справочной информации из УПП 1.3 в ERP 2 | из УПП 1.3 в УТ 11 | из УПП в КА 2 | Правила конвертации (КД 2) | Более 360 предприятий выполнили переход с использованием этого продукта! | Сэкономьте время - используйте готовое решение для перехода! | Позволяет перенести из УПП 1.3 в ERP / УТ 11 / КА 2 всю возможную информацию | В переносе есть фильтр по организации и множество других опциональных параметров выгрузки | Есть несколько алгоритмов выгрузки остатков на выбор

58000 руб.

04.08.2015    184732    430    299    

440

SALE! 15%

Перенос данных 1C Файловый обмен (TXT, XML, DBF), FTP Системный администратор Программист 1С:Предприятие 8 1С:Розница 2 1С:Управление нашей фирмой 1.6 1С:Бухгалтерия 3.0 1С:Управление торговлей 11 1С:Комплексная автоматизация 2.х 1С:Управление нашей фирмой 3.0 1С:Розница 3.0 Россия Платные (руб)

Правила в универсальном формате обмена для ERP 2.5, КА 2.5, УТ 11.5, БП 3.0, Розница, УНФ, для последних версий конфигураций. Ссылки на другие конфигурации в описании публикации. Правила совместимы со всеми другими версиями конфигураций новыми и старыми, поддерживающими обмен и синхронизацию в формате EnterpriseData. Не требуется синхронного обновления правил после обновления другой конфигурации, участвующей в обмене. Типовой обмен через планы обмена кнопкой Синхронизация вручную или автоматически по расписанию, или вручную обработкой.

22650 руб.

12.06.2017    158231    947    317    

477

Перенос данных 1C Файловый обмен (TXT, XML, DBF), FTP Системный администратор Программист 1С:Предприятие 8 1С:Комплексная автоматизация 1.х 1С:Управление производственным предприятием 1С:Бухгалтерия 3.0 Россия Бухгалтерский учет Платные (руб)

Перенос данных из 1С:Управление производственным предприятием 1.3 в 1С:Бухгалтерия предприятия 3.0 с помощью правил обмена | Можно выполнить переход с УПП на БП 3 или запускать выгрузку данных за выбранный период времени | Переносятся документы, начальные остатки и вся справочная информация | Есть фильтр по организации и множество других параметров выгрузки | Поддерживается несколько сценариев работы: как первичный полный перенос, так и перенос только новых документов | Перенос данных возможен в "1С: Бухгалтерия 3.0" версии ПРОФ, КОРП или базовую | Переход с "1С: УПП1.3" / "1С:КА 1.1" на "1С:БП3.0" с помощью правил конвертации будет максимально комфортным! | Можно бесплатно проверить перенос на вашем сервере!

50050 руб.

25.02.2015    186658    349    284    

411

SALE! 10%

Перенос данных 1C Файловый обмен (TXT, XML, DBF), FTP Системный администратор Программист 1С:Предприятие 8 1С:Управление производственным предприятием 1С:Бухгалтерия 3.0 Россия Бухгалтерский учет Управленческий учет Платные (руб)

Перенос данных из 1С:Управление производственным предприятием 1.3 в 1С:Бухгалтерия предприятия 3.0 с помощью правил обмена. Переносятся остатки, документы (обороты за период), справочная информация. Правила проверены на конфигурациях УПП 1.3 (1.3.264.x) и БП 3.0 (3.0.192.x). Правила подходят для версии ПРОФ и КОРП.

38000 34200 руб.

15.12.2021    32761    243    61    

183

Перенос данных 1C Файловый обмен (TXT, XML, DBF), FTP Программист 1С:Предприятие 8 1С:Комплексная автоматизация 1.х 1С:Управление производственным предприятием 1С:Зарплата и Управление Персоналом 3.x Россия Бухгалтерский учет Платные (руб)

Правила переноса кадровых и расчетных данных и справочной информации из "1С:УПП1.3" или "1С:КА 1.1" в "1С:ЗУП 3.1 | Разработан в формате КД 2 (правила конвертации данных) | При выгрузке есть фильтр по организациям | Обновляется при выходе новых релизов 1С | Развитие алгоритмов | Расчетные документы переносятся в документ "Перенос данных" | Создаются документы "Начальная штатная расстановка" и "Начальная задолженность по зарплате", переносятся кадровые документы

58000 руб.

29.10.2018    61514    77    129    

76

SALE! 10%

Перенос данных 1C Файловый обмен (TXT, XML, DBF), FTP Системный администратор Программист 1С:Предприятие 8 1С:Управление торговлей 10 Россия Управленческий учет Платные (руб)

Перенос данных из 1С:Управление торговлей 10.3 в 1С:Управление торговлей 11.5 с помощью правил обмена. Переносятся остатки, документы (обороты за период), справочная информация. Правила проверены на конфигурациях УТ 10.3 (10.3.88.x) и УТ 11.5 (11.5.25.x).

38000 34200 руб.

23.07.2020    66307    309    86    

248

Перенос данных 1C Файловый обмен (TXT, XML, DBF), FTP Системный администратор Программист 1С:Предприятие 8 1С:Комплексная автоматизация 1.х 1С:Управление торговлей 10 1С:Управление производственным предприятием Россия Платные (руб)

Регулярный обмен, выгрузка, перенос из КА 1.1, УПП 1.3, УТ 10.3 для обмена с любыми конфигурациями, поддерживающими обмен в формате EnterpriseData (КД3) - БП 3.0, ERP, КА 2, УТ 11, Розница 3, УНФ 3 и другими. Правила для старых и доработанных конфигураций не требуют синхронного обновления и совместимы с новыми и будущими конфигурациями. Обмен по расписанию, через папку, FTP, почту.

16531 руб.

18.02.2016    200095    662    543    

559

Перенос данных 1C Программист Бухгалтер 1С:Предприятие 8 1С:Зарплата и Управление Персоналом 3.x Россия Бухгалтерский учет НДФЛ ФОМС, ЕФС Платные (руб)

Обработки для быстрого перехода с конфигураций «КАМИН:Расчет заработной платы 3.0», «КАМИН:Зарплата для бизнеса 4.0» и «КАМИН:Зарплата 5.0» на конфигурацию «Зарплата и управление персоналом» версии 3.1.

12200 руб.

25.09.2016    89730    409    257    

340
Комментарии
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
1. compil7 82 23.11.12 20:05 Сейчас в теме
За обработку и идею спасибо. Буду изучать, когда скачаю.
2. Ibrogim 1505 26.11.12 13:52 Сейчас в теме
А на пару месяцев раньше нельзя было сделать? Ищу ищу... ничего нету, только напишу, вы выкладываете аналог ) (это уже не первый раз)
Правда я сделал через КД, о чём немного жалею. За долгие годы эпизодической работы с КД (причём временами достаточно тяжёлые обмены), она так и не стала для меня родной. После очередной НЕХ думаю : Плюнуть на всё и переписать через ОЛЕ, и вот теперь то уже точно видимо возьмёт верх на до мной ОЛЕНь (раз есть от вас подспорье)
UPD... Думал для УТ11. Видимо ослеп.
3. mxm2 1287 26.11.12 15:49 Сейчас в теме
(2) Ibrogim, все же чаще использую автообмены через КД с правилами обмена, но вот было специфическое требование заказчика, и оказалось намного проще (не в смысле быстрее, т.к. КД - в основном приходится изменять готовые правила, а в смысле понятийном) т.е. все понятно откуда и что берется, проще отлаживать, и если, что, проще изменять... КД - это всетаки лишняя абстракция, пусть и суперуниверсальная...
4. omut 28.11.12 17:32 Сейчас в теме
А чем не устраивает использование правил обмена? В том числе и готовых?
5. mxm2 1287 28.11.12 17:50 Сейчас в теме
(4) omut, таки в конце статьи расписаны плюсы-минусы данного подхода.
6. stas1kbob 60 25.04.13 12:43 Сейчас в теме
К файловой не подключается? Или как правильно подключать?
7. mxm2 1287 25.04.13 13:06 Сейчас в теме
(6) stas1kbob, к файловой подключается копированием пути из маленького начального окошка выбора базы,
например так File="F:\Базы\БП20"; вставить путь следует полностью со сторокой "File="
8. stas1kbob 60 25.04.13 13:55 Сейчас в теме
спасибо, подключилось. теперь просит сконвертировать базу 8.0
9. mxm2 1287 25.04.13 14:20 Сейчас в теме
(8) stas1kbob, это не проблема, в модуле объекта в строке 133 достаточно изменить строку

Коннект = Новый COMОбъект("V82.COMConnector");

на

Коннект = Новый COMОбъект("V81.COMConnector");

или

Коннект = Новый COMОбъект("V8.COMConnector");

Должно сработать без конвертации.
10. sevipa 29.10.13 01:06 Сейчас в теме
Согласен со вторым автором, почему не месяцем раньше...
11. sevipa 29.10.13 01:39 Сейчас в теме
выдает ошибку {ВнешняяОбработка.ПереносДокументовИзУТВБП20.МодульОбъекта(574)}: Поле объекта не обнаружено (КонтактныеЛицаКонтрагентов)
прошу сильно не пинать , я не программист
12. sevipa 29.10.13 01:39 Сейчас в теме
при синхронизации справочника Контрагенты
13. sevipa 29.10.13 01:43 Сейчас в теме
Хотя вполне возможно это ошибка из-за необновленной базы УТ (переписана и не обновлялась уже год
14. sevipa 29.10.13 02:12 Сейчас в теме
Синхронизация Номенклатуры сработала странно, были помечены на удаление элементы с кодами меньшей длины чем в базе источнике, причем даже если они не были найдены... документы не переносятся, программа выдает ошибку... Можно уточнить номера релизов на которых тестировалась обработка? Спасибо заранее
17. mxm2 1287 12.12.13 08:04 Сейчас в теме
(14) sevipa, 10.2.12.2 сильно измененая, но вроде, обработка не затрагивает этих изменений.
15. VetaSent 12.12.13 06:57 Сейчас в теме
Здравствуйте, подскажите плиз, данная обработка будет работать если УТ дописана и уже год не обновлялась?
16. mxm2 1287 12.12.13 07:59 Сейчас в теме
(15) VetaSent, Гарантировать не могу. Но вроде были люди использующие её на УТ10.3, хотя изначально она написана под УТ10.2, которая официально не поддерживается с лета 2007-го года. По адаптации к платформе обратите внимание на комментарий №9.

Обработка ТОЧНО не будет работать в УТ11, т.к. там совсем другие названия объектов метаданных документов.
Для отправки сообщения требуется регистрация/авторизация